Output ab16c0650aa0a1a4ad62a62e829766f836bb2e7d6ccecb7c2d864a5e50778578:1

value
595763500
script pubkey
OP_0 OP_PUSHBYTES_20 de315cb35263b38a99fd3403b6955df3be6b4da2
address
bc1qmcc4ev6jvwec4x0axspmd92a7wlxkndz99pwgl
transaction
ab16c0650aa0a1a4ad62a62e829766f836bb2e7d6ccecb7c2d864a5e50778578